WebThere are four situations in which workers must extend or change their Canadian temporary work permits: The worker’s job is extended or changed. In these cases, foreign workers … WebAdd 3 to 4 months to account for mailing time if you. live outside Canada and the U.S. and; are applying through a Canadian embassy, high commission or consulate; Add 6 to 8 months to processing time if you. are applying for a minor (under 18) who lives outside …
WebProcessing times vary. It depends on the type of application you submit, and where it is processed. IRCC lists processing times for applications submitted inside and outside … WebIRCC may issue both study permit and co-op work permit to you when you enter Canada. If you did not apply for a co-op work permit overseas, you should apply for it upon arrival in Canada as soon as possible as processing time can take several months.
